Webthe sun moves to cause day and night; a day is the time it takes the Earth to move around the sun; a day is the time it takes for the sun to move around the Earth; night occurs when the moon covers the sun; night occurs when clouds cover the sun. Research: Nussbaum (1985), Skamp (2004) These views are also evident in and related to the focus ...

This KS2 Science quiz explores how the Earth's orbit of the Sun and its rotation on its axis create our years, seasons and days. Days, seasons and years are all based on how the Earth moves through space.
